TE Connectivity 120789-1 Backplane Connector Equivalent & Substitute Parts

Part Overview

The TE Connectivity 120789-1 is a 30-position receptacle connector featuring dual beam, left-side configuration with through-hole, right-angle mounting. This connector is part of the Z-PACK HS3 series and is designed for backplane applications requiring press-fit termination and gold-plated contacts. Key Parameters

Parameter Specification
Connector Type Receptacle, Female Sockets
Number of Positions 30
Pitch 0.098" (2.50mm)
Connector Style Dual Beam, Left Side
Mounting Type Through Hole, Right Angle
Termination Press-Fit
Current Rating 1.15A
Voltage Rating 250V
Operating Temperature Range -65°C to 105°C
Contact Finish Gold, 30.0µin (0.76µm)
Material Flammability Rating UL94 V-0

Substitute Part Grouping Explanation

Substitution between TE Connectivity 120789-1 and 5120789-1 is based on electrical and mechanical parameter equivalence. Both parts share identical specifications across all critical functional parameters: 30-position configuration, 0.098" pitch, dual beam left-side style, through-hole right-angle mounting, press-fit termination, 1.15A current rating, 250V voltage rating, -65°C to 105°C operating temperature range, gold contact finish at 30.0µin thickness, and UL94 V-0 flammability rating.

The primary distinction between these parts is packaging format and regulatory compliance status. The 120789-1 is supplied in standard packaging with RoHS non-compliant status, while the 5120789-1 is supplied in tube packaging with ROHS3 compliance. Both parts maintain identical Z-PACK HS3 series designation and active product status. The substitution logic is based on functional equivalence with no electrical or mechanical parameter variation.

Engineering Selection Recommendations

Selection between 120789-1 and 5120789-1 is determined by regulatory compliance requirements and packaging specifications for the end application.

120789-1 Selection Criteria: This part is appropriate for applications where RoHS compliance is not mandated or where legacy system compatibility is required. Standard packaging is suitable for standard component handling and storage procedures.

5120789-1 Selection Criteria: This part is required for applications subject to ROHS3 compliance regulations. Tube packaging provides enhanced protection during transport and storage, making it suitable for applications requiring additional packaging integrity. The ROHS3 compliant status qualifies this part for use in regulated markets and applications with environmental compliance requirements.

Both parts are electrically and mechanically equivalent with identical performance characteristics across all functional parameters. Selection should be based on compliance documentation requirements and packaging specifications for the target application.
